Abstract

Religious maturity of students is important in education because it includes the practice of religious values. Therefore, continuous development is needed such as the Religious Friday Program at SMA Negeri 1 Manyaran to increase students' religious awareness and consistency. This study aims to 1). analyze the implementation of the Religious Friday Program, 2). Determine its impact on students' religious maturity, 3). Determine the supporting and inhibiting factors in its implementation at SMA Negeri 1 Manyaran. This research method uses a qualitative descriptive approach. Data were collected through observation, interviews, and documentation. The research subjects included the principal, Islamic religious education teachers or program coordinators, and students of SMA Negeri 1 Manyaran. Research results 1). The implementation of the Religious Friday Program is carried out through three stages, namely planning by the principal and staff, implementation in the form of recitation every Friday morning before learning which begins with reading the Qur'an to instill religious values, and evaluation through routine monthly meetings and monitoring of students' religious habits such as congregational prayer, reading the Qur'an, and praying before and after learning. 2). The Religious Friday program at SMA Negeri 1 Manyaran is effective in increasing students' religious maturity, strengthening their ability to read the Qur'an, understanding the meaning of verses, and increasing Islamic insight. This program also fosters spiritual awareness, making congregational prayer at school and at home a meaningful habit, and has a positive impact on behavior, such as discipline, respect for teachers, cooperation, and mutual assistance, so that religious values ​​are reflected in daily life. 3). Supporting factors for the Religious Friday program include full school support, solid cooperation with the Student Council, and adequate facilities. Meanwhile, the obstacles are that participants are less disciplined, so that activities sometimes run longer than the planned schedule. In addition, there are still participants who use cell phones or talk to themselves during the activity. When the weather is not supportive, especially in the rainy season, activities are hampered because there is no closed space that can accommodate the congregation such as in the school yard.
